Obituary for Donald B. Scott
DONALD B. SCOTT, 81, of Dixon Healthcare Center, Dixon, IL, formerly of Prophetstown, IL, died Thursday, March 24, 2011, at KSB Hospital in Dixon. Don was born April 27, 1929, in Moline, IL, to Aubrey J. and Catherine Ethel (Spencer) Scott. He was a graduate of Prophetstown High School in Prophetstown, IL. He married Genelda L. Waite on May 18, 1949 in Prophetstown. Don served in the US Navy. Following his military service, he was employed as a TV repairman in Chicago, IL. He later returned to Prophetstown and started, owned and operated what became known as Prophetstown TV. Much later he was employed by Prescott Appliance and TV in Sterling, IL. Don was a member of the Prophetstown United Methodist Church, the Prophetstown Lions Club, and a charter member of the Prophet Hills Country Club. He enjoyed golfing and coaching for Little League and Legion Baseball. Survivors include his wife, Genelda, of Dixon, IL; one son, Bruce (Vanessa) Scott of Broken Arrow, OK; five grandchildren, Angela (Travis) Grobe, Jacob (Sherri) Scott, Nathan Scott, Tessa Scott, Aaron (Lesli) McKenzie; six great grandchildren, Raegan, Kiersten & Morganne Grobe, Alyssa Scott, Hunter and Kade McKenzie; one sister, Nancy Mastergeorge of Seal Beach, CA; one brother, Marvin Scott of Prophetstown, IL. He was preceded in death by his parents; one son, Brent Scott; one brother, Dale Scott.
